The hydro turbines market includes various types such as Francis, Kaplan, Pelton, and others. Francis turbines are known for their high efficiency in medium to high head applications, appealing to industries focused on maximizing power generation. Kaplan turbines are ideal for low head, high flow rate conditions, making them popular in river-based power generation projects. Pelton turbines are suitable for high head applications, providing excellent performance in mountainous terrain. Each type offers unique features and benefits tailored to specific operating conditions, driving demand in the hydro turbines market by fulfilling diverse industry needs efficiently and effectively.
